Il Passito Terre Siciliane IGT di Feudi del Pisciotto embodies the elegance and expressive richness of the Sicilian winemaking tradition. Obtained from carefully dried grapes, typically Grillo or other native varieties, this sweet wine enhances the peculiarities of the cultivation territory, where the Mediterranean climate and marine soils contribute to optimal ripening. The aging, often carried out in steel or wooden barrels to preserve freshness and aromatic complexity, provides a harmonious balance between softness and deep intensity.

On the nose, it reveals enveloping scents of dried figs, wildflower honey, and candied citrus, while the palate is caressed by refined sweetness and a pleasant persistence that invites further tastings. Perfect paired with dry pastries, blue cheeses, or as a wine for meditation, this passito is a precious expression of the Sicilian enological heritage.
